Mungra Badshahpur
Town
Mungra Badshahpur is a town and a municipal board in Jaunpur district of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 48 km north east of Allahabad city in the North-West part of Varanasi Division. Mungra Badshahpur is situated 8 km north of Pindauna Bāndh.
Phulpur
Village
Phulpur is a town area in Prayagraj district in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. It is known for being the Lok Sabha seat from which Jawaharlal Nehru got elected to the Indian Parliament. Phulpur also hosts a Vidhan Sabha seat. Phulpur is situated 9 km southwest of Pindauna Bāndh.
